What Ammo Does a Glock 34 Use?
The Glock 34 uses:
9mm Luger ammunition
The Glock 34 is built on Glock’s 9mm platform and shares ammunition compatibility with other popular Glock models, including the Glock 17 and Glock 19.
| Specification | Details |
|---|---|
| Cartridge | 9mm Luger |
| Firearm Type | Semi-automatic pistol |
| Barrel Length | Long-slide competition design |
| Common Bullet Weights | 115 grain, 124 grain, 147 grain |
| Common Uses | Competition, training, range shooting |

115 Grain vs 124 Grain vs 147 Grain 9mm Ammo
| Bullet Weight | Best Use |
|---|---|
| 115 Grain | Affordable range training |
| 124 Grain | Competition and general use |
| 147 Grain | Soft recoil and competition |
115 Grain 9mm
115 grain ammunition is one of the most common 9mm loads available.
Advantages:
- Usually lowest cost
- Easy to purchase
- Great for high-volume practice
Best for:
- Range shooting
- New shooters
- Training drills
124 Grain 9mm
124 grain is often considered the ideal middle ground.
Advantages:
- Balanced recoil
- Reliable performance
- Popular with competition shooters
Best for:
- Glock 34 owners wanting one versatile load
- Competition practice
- Everyday training
147 Grain 9mm
147 grain ammunition is popular among shooters looking for a softer recoil feel.
Advantages:
- Smooth shooting impulse
- Popular for competition
- Good accuracy potential
Best for:
- Competition-focused shooters
- Precision practice
